Volvo trucks will be selling 1,000 electric trucks between now and 2030 to Holcim, a sustainable building company marking their largest commercial order to date. Switzerland based Holcim plans to deploy the trucks across their operations in Europe beginning this year. Curious about what’s going on with Nikola? So was Jason Morgan with Fleet Equipment who had a chance to interview Nikola CEO Michael Lohscheller as he talked about the future of the company. The company has their Class 8 battery-electric truck on the market as well as a dealer network with 42 locations in 18 states. Their new brand HYLA, Hydrogen Nikola, was on display at ACT Expo. Global auto tech company SEA Electric launched their SEA-Drive 250 featuring a 45kW hydrogen fuel cell for extended range at ACT. SEA founder and CEO Tony Fairweather said the power system is well suited for the rigors of lighter duty refuse collection.

Israeli based Electreon aims to break EV range anxiety by traveling non-stop for 100 hours in the Toyota RAV4 PHEV without depleting its 18 kwh battery. The demonstration started three days ago with the PHEV being driven around an oval-shaped track, 25% of which has wireless electric road charging technology within it.
